Step 7 — Tilecache vault rotation. Confirm the Mapforge render cache has been drained and all tile workers paused before touching key material. Verify two ceremony witnesses are present and the air-gapped laptop shows a clean checksum. Then unseal the cache-encryption vault using the recovery passphrase recorded directly below this item.

recovery phrase for tafop-fawep: zorwyn-ulaox

Quick heads-up on Pinwheel UI versioning: we cut a minor release every sprint, and anything touching component props needs a changeset file in the PR. No changeset, no merge — the bot will nag you. Majors are rare and go through the design council first. The full policy, with examples of what counts as breaking, lives on the internal page below.

wiki page, bahip-yahip: https://grafana.qirvanlabs.corp/browse/display/projects/cc3a1b9dbfc9

Subject: Fixtures — read this first

Welcome to on-call. Quick note on Mintforge, our test-data factory library. All fixtures flow through it; never hand-roll records in tests, it breaks the cleanup hooks. Common traps: factories are lazy by default, sequences reset per suite, and the Varnley traits override anything you pass explicitly. If a flaky test pages you at night, it's almost always a shared sequence collision. Start with the troubleshooting section before touching anything. The full factory reference is on the team wiki.

dashboard of yagep-tajop = https://jira.tolvaqsys.internal/browse/pages/pages/browse

Subject: Payroll export cut-over summary

The cut-over from the legacy fixed-width payroll export to the new Saltmere delimited format completed on schedule. Both Harrowfield payroll runs since then validated cleanly against the bank's parser, and the legacy writer is now disabled behind a feature flag rather than removed, in case a rollback is ever needed. Future maintainers should note the format version is pinned in config, not code. The export service settings as deployed today are as follows.

deployment values, yagef-yawip:
ELIOX_PIN=5303
ELIOX_METRICS_HOST=metrics.eliox.paliqworks.corp
ELIOX_LOG_LEVEL=error
ELIOX_TENANT=praiel